详细描述

Abdominal aortic aneurysm (AAA) is a dilatation of the main artery from the heart as it passes through the abdomen. In case of rupture, the condition is life threatening and acute surgery is required. The prevalence of AAA is four to six times higher in men as compared to women, and varies greatly between countries and regions, but is generally reported to be present in 1.5-5% of men. Over the last three decades, the prevalence of AAA has been relatively stable, despite improved medical therapy for cardiovascular disease and a declining use of tobacco in Norway and comparable countries. This may in part be a consequence of unchanged aneurysmal progression rate combined with improved life expectancy of individuals at risk of developing AAA. Approximately 1% of all deaths in men over 65 years of age in Norway is caused by a ruptured AAA. The mortality is 75-80% after rupture, and half the patients die before they reach a hospital with vascular surgery. A patient with an incidental finding of AAA will be offered surgery in an elective setting to prevent rupture. The number of AAA surgeries in Norway was 851 in 2021 according to the Norwegian Vascular Surgery Registry (NORKAR).

The key challenge in improvement of aneurysm related mortality is to detect the disease while it is still asymptomatic. Screening is required to detect an asymptomatic AAA and is considered a beneficial healthcare intervention in several European countries.

We hypothesize that the prevalence of AAA is significantly higher in Innlandet, as compared to Oslo, and further, that the discrepancies in AAA prevalence between regions may be caused by differences in prevalence of risk factors, medication, socio-economic status, or in variations in genetic susceptibility.

Several genetic markers and other biomarkers have been proposed to relate to aneurysm disease. Of the clinically applicable biomarkers D-dimer, LDL cholesterol, HDL cholesterol, Thrombocytes, Apolipoprotein B and HbA1c have been found to have the most significant association to aneurysm growth rate. Studies on biomarkers for AAA have been hampered by low number of patients and currently no specific biomarker has been identified as a tool to identify patients with AAA or to predict aneurysm growth and studies on larger populations of patients with AAA have been called for.

结局指标

主要结局

Prevalence

时间窗: 3 years

Prevalence of AAA is examined by screening of all 65 year old men in Innland, Norway during a period of three years. Screening is performed by ultrasound measurement of AP outer-outer diameter.

Etiology

时间窗: 3 years

Etiology of the anticipated high prevalence of AAA is explored through questionnaires and blood samples. Baseline charactereristics is to be compared to a different region in Norway with a similar screening project, and to be compared with control patients.
